The artwork presents a charming lion cub, depicted in a realistic style, as it lies down with its head resting on its front paws, a white bone held gently in its mouth. The warm, golden backdrop enhances the cub’s golden brown fur, highlighting the innocence and playfulness typically associated with young animals. The artist has signed the painting in the bottom right corner, adding a personal touch to this serene and tender portrayal of a lion cub in a moment of quiet contentment.

Currently, Michael J McBride is an instructor of art at Tennessee State University and has been the lead artist on many community-based mural projects in Nashville, Tennessee. McBride was featured in Visions of My People, sixty years of African American art in Tennessee, an exhibit organized by the Tennessee State Museum and one of his pieces was purchase for their permanent collection.
